More about Social Work courses

For those aspiring to make a difference in the community, there are numerous Social Work courses in Shepparton North offered by esteemed training providers such as GOTAFE and Ei. These courses are designed to equip students with essential skills and knowledge necessary for impactful roles within the community services sector. Graduates can pursue a variety of fulfilling career paths, including roles in Youth Work, Disability Support, and Aged Care.

Shepparton North, located in the heart of the Goulburn Valley, is well-serviced by educational institutions that provide training in multiple specialisations within the social work domain. Students can delve into dedicated areas such as Case Management, Child Welfare, Youth and Family Intervention, and Mental Health. Engaging with local providers ensures that learners receive relevant, hands-on experience that reflects the communities they will support post-graduation.

Furthermore, the diverse training options extend to key areas such as Social Housing, Community Management, and Counselling. These study areas empower individuals to address the various challenges faced by vulnerable populations, including issues related to Alcohol and Other Drugs. By choosing a social work course in Shepparton North, students can effectively prepare themselves to contribute positively to their communities and secure meaningful employment in this rewarding field.
